Why Special Nursing Swimsuits?
Regular swimsuits aren’t designed for nursing. You might struggle to get easy access to nurse your baby or pump. Nursing swimsuits have special features that make this much simpler. They let you feel confident and comfortable while you enjoy your time by the water.
Key Features to Look For
Easy Access for Nursing
This is the most important thing! Look for swimsuits with:
- Clips or clasps: These let you unhook the straps easily with one hand.
- Flaps or crossover fronts: These pull aside or lift up for quick nursing.
- Ruched sides or stretchy fabric: This gives you room to adjust the suit for feeding.
Support and Comfort
You need a suit that feels good and supports you. Think about:
- Built-in bras or shelf bras: These give extra support and shape.
- Adjustable straps: You can make them tighter or looser for a perfect fit.
- Good coverage: Some moms want more coverage, others less. Choose what makes you feel best.
Durability and Style
You want a swimsuit that lasts and looks great. Consider:
- Flattering designs: Many nursing suits come in stylish patterns and cuts.
- Sun protection: Some suits offer UPF protection.
Important Materials
The fabric of your swimsuit matters a lot for comfort and how it holds up.
- Nylon and Spandex (Lycra): These are the most common. They stretch well, dry fast, and keep their shape.
- Polyester: This is also durable and resists fading from chlorine and sun.
- Lining: Look for soft, quick-drying lining for extra comfort.
Good quality materials help your swimsuit last longer and feel better against your skin. Cheaper fabrics might stretch out or fade quickly.
Factors That Improve or Reduce Quality
What Makes a Swimsuit Great?
- Strong stitching: This means the seams won’t come apart easily.
- Well-made clasps/clips: They should be easy to use and stay securely fastened.
- Good elasticity: The fabric should stretch without losing its shape.
- Resistant to fading: The color should stay vibrant even after many swims.
What to Watch Out For
- Thin, flimsy fabric: This can wear out fast and offer less support.
- Poorly attached straps or clasps: They might break or be hard to manage.
- Fabric that loses its stretch: This can make the suit saggy and uncomfortable.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: What are the main Key Features to look for in a nursing swimsuit?
A: The main key features include easy access for nursing (like clips or crossover fronts), good support (built-in bras or shelf bras), and comfortable, adjustable straps.
Q: What materials are best for nursing swimsuits?
A: The best materials are usually nylon and spandex blends, or polyester. These fabrics stretch well, dry quickly, and are durable.
Q: How can I tell if a nursing swimsuit is good quality?
A: Look for strong stitching, well-made clasps, fabric that keeps its shape, and colors that resist fading. Avoid thin, flimsy fabrics.
Q: Can I wear a regular swimsuit to nurse in?
A: It’s much harder. Regular swimsuits don’t have the special openings that make nursing easy and discreet.
Q: Are nursing swimsuits expensive?
A: They can be similar in price to regular swimsuits, but the special features justify the cost for convenience.
Q: How do I choose the right size?
A: Always check the brand’s size chart. Measure your bust, waist, and hips. Remember your body might still be changing postpartum.
Q: Do nursing swimsuits offer enough support for larger busts?
A: Many brands offer styles with good support, including underwire or strong shelf bras. Look for descriptions that mention bust support.
Q: Can I pump in a nursing swimsuit?
A: Yes! The easy access designs often make pumping much more convenient than in a regular swimsuit.
Q: How should I care for my nursing swimsuit?
A: Rinse it in cold water after each use, hand wash with mild soap, and lay flat to dry. Avoid the dryer and harsh chemicals.
